Subject: tailctl cut-over — done

Hi Mara,

Quick wrap-up: the cut-over from the old log-tail scripts to tailctl finished this morning. All three teams are on the new binary, the legacy wrappers are deprecated, and streaming latency actually improved a bit. Only hiccup was a stale index on the Fernbrook cluster, fixed in place. For the release notes, the defaults tailctl now ships with are these.

service settings:
[istax]
port = 9090
team = sormir
host = istax.ferradyn.corp
region = central-2
access_code = ac_447e33
timeout_ms = 250

## Env Vars: Fareforge Rules Engine

Quick tour for reviewers poking at Fareforge, our shipping-fee rules engine. `FAREFORGE_RULESET` picks which rule bundle loads at boot (default: `standard-zones`). `FAREFORGE_CACHE_TTL` controls how long computed fees stick around — keep it under 300 in staging or you'll chase phantom prices. Rules get pulled from the Lattermill config service, and yes, that call is authenticated now after last quarter's incident. The client expects the access token from the env file, set on the line that follows.

secret setting of kagep-kajep: ARCHIVE_KEY3=481

## Cron Migration: Contacts

We are moving legacy cron jobs from the Dunmore batch hosts onto Loomflow, our workflow engine. As a contractor, you should not create new cron entries; all new scheduled work goes through Loomflow definitions in the `loomflow-jobs` repo. Migration priorities and job ownership are tracked on the Loomflow board. For access, questions about job semantics, or anything blocking a migration, the platform automation team is your point of contact. Reach them at the address below.

escalation mailbox, kaweg-kahif: druwyn.sordor@nelvroworks.corp